Unique Ingredient Combinations
Experience innovative dishes like chilled watermelon soup with anchovies and goat cheese salad with olive oil ice cream. A true culinary adventure!

Charming Ambiance & Local Culture
Enjoy the lively atmosphere of outdoor seating, especially on Sunday nights with local dancing in the square. Authentic and vibrant!

Traditional Recipes with a Twist
Savor authentic culinary experiences with traditional recipes passed down through generations, offering a taste of local heritage.

What Travellers Say
Reviews Summary
La Tintoreria offers a culinary adventure with uniquely creative dishes that have been praised as the best of vacations. Diners also appreciate the charming ambiance, especially the outdoor seating and lively local dancing on Sundays. However, some reviews mention inconsistent service, smaller portions on the 'menu of the day,' and in one severe instance, food poisoning.

"After a long day of traveling to reach Olot, we spent the late afternoon walking around the town and hiking up the volcanic crater to see the sunset from a medieval watch tower. We spotted this restaurant on our way back and decided to eat here due to the outdoor seating and beautiful dancing happening in the square by the locals on a Sunday night. We read the menu and we’re intrigued by the “unusual” combination of ingredients and decided to go all in. My mother ordered the chilled watermelon soup with anchovies and olive oil. I got the goat cheese, tomato and olive oil ice cream salad. Both were spectacular. My salad was savory and perfectly balanced in flavor and texture. The soup was astounding and the anchovies were the perfect addition of salt and umami for the broth.
Now, after the end of our trip, we’ve all agreed it was the best food we ate during our vacation. And we never had a bad meal!"
